NIU "Coffee Fund" Suspects Back To Work

DeKalb - Several NIU employees being investigated for allegedly stealing from the school are back at work.

School leaders placed Joseph Alberti, Mark Beaird, Michael Hall, Keith Jackson, Lawrence Murray, and Kenneth Pugh on paid administrative leave months ago.  But, the school decided if they're going to be paid, they should earn it.

According to the Daily Chronicle, those six returned to work on Monday.  Two others are also on paid leave, but weren't asked to come back yet.

NIU says they were shelling out $1,300 a day as the investigation proceeded.  The employees are accused of stealing and selling the school's scrap metal, and then pocketing the money.
